Trump Touts $3B in Mineral Project to Counter China

During a recent meeting with top industry executives, the US President announced $3 billion in investments aimed at strengthening the domestic critical minerals and mining sector. The initiative seeks to reduce reliance on supply chains dominated by China. Gary Evans, Chairman and CEO of US Antimony, participated in the discussion and spoke to Bloomberg News about how much he is willing to see the government invest in his firm.

Gotham Greens CEO: Not Good To Have an Outbreak Like This

Craig Stevenson, CEO of Gotham Greens, addressed the ongoing concerns over food safety amid recent recalls linked to salmonella in jalapenos and the widespread Cyclospora outbreak affecting thousands in the U.S. He noted a temporary decline in consumer demand for greens as news of outbreaks circulates, but emphasized that consumer interest in salads remains strong. Hoenig: Upcoming Data Will Be Deciding Factor for Fed

Thomas Hoenig, Distinguished Senior Fellow at the Mercatus Center, discussed the Federal Reserve's current stance amid recent economic data. He emphasized that the Fed is maintaining a cautious, wait-and-see attitude as it awaits upcoming inflation reports, including CPI and PPI data, which will be critical for shaping future policy decisions. Dating App Grindr Unveils New AI Features, Premium Tier

Grindr CEO George Arison said that new AI features and premium tiers are popular with users but that the company is still working out how to price the optional upgrades. Arison said that when it comes to the app's AI rollout, information gathered by AI can help users feel more comfortable meeting up with matches from farther away, especially in areas outside of cities that have a lower density gay population.

Investor ETF Appeal Of Photonics

Mayuranki De, vice president of ETF Trade Strategy at Raymond James, joins Isabelle Lee and Eric Balchunas on "Bloomberg ETF IQ." They discuss the Roundhill Photonics & Optics ETF (ticker: LYTE), an actively managed ETF that seeks to provide capital appreciation. The Fund invests in the equity securities of companies whose core technology involves generating, manipulating, detecting, or transmitting light for various technologies, such as AI data centers, defense, medical imaging, industrial manufacturing, and quantum computing.

ETFs Offer 'Trusted Vehicle' for Bitcoin: Mitchnick

Robert Mitchnick, head of digital assets at BlackRock, joins Isabelle Lee and Eric Balchunas on "Bloomberg ETF IQ." Hackers have stolen more than $130 million worth of Bitcoin from thousands of supposedly secure cold wallets in recent days. The Coldcard wallet hack may strengthen the case for spot Bitcoin ETFs by undermining confidence in self-custody among investors.
